Understanding High Speed Dispersers

High-speed dispersers are sophisticated machines designed to mix and disperse solid particles into liquids efficiently. They are equipped with a high-speed rotor that creates a vortex, drawing in materials and ensuring uniform blending. Depending on the design, these dispersers vary in rotor speed, viscosity capacity, and tank configuration. The blend of cutting-edge engineering and user-centered design makes them invaluable in industries beyond paint and coatings, such as food and beverages, pharmaceuticals, and chemicals.

The operation of a high-speed disperser involves various dynamic forces, including shear, centrifugal, and dispersive forces. Each of these plays a vital role in breaking down agglomerates and achieving uniform particle size distribution in the pigment paste. Understanding these mechanics is crucial for selecting the right machine specific to the desired application. For instance, inks and coatings require a finer dispersion of color particles compared to general-purpose paints. Consequently, equipment specifications should align with the particular requirements of the formulations being produced.

Key Features of High Speed Dispersers

When choosing a high-speed disperser, several key features must be considered to ensure optimal performance. The motor power is paramount; stronger motors can handle more viscous materials and maintain consistency even under heavy workloads. Additionally, the design of the rotor and stator should be scrutinized. A well-designed rotor can create high shear rates that are vital for breaking down pigments adequately.

Another feature to watch for is temperature control. High-speed mixing generates heat, which can affect the viscosity of the mixture and, ultimately, the final product quality. Advanced machines often come with integrated cooling systems to mitigate this issue, ensuring that the material remains within a specified temperature range during the dispersion process. Efficiency in cleaning and maintenance should also be addressed, as these factors impact production downtime and operational costs. Hygienic designs with minimal areas for residue build-up are particularly important in industries like food and pharmaceuticals.

The Impact of Process Parameters on Dispersion Quality

The quality of dispersion achieved during mixing is influenced heavily by various process parameters, including rotor speed, time of mixing, and material properties. Each of these factors plays a crucial role in ensuring that the pigments are adequately wet, homogeneously blended, and free from agglomerates.

Rotor speed is perhaps the most critical parameter. Higher speeds produce greater shear, ideal for achieving a fine dispersion in paints where color intensity is paramount. However, the speed must be optimized; too high could lead to product degradation, increased air entrapment, or excessive heat, negatively affecting viscosity. Therefore, it is essential to calibrate the rotor speed according to the specific formulation rather than relying on a one-size-fits-all approach.

Mixing time is equally significant. An inadequate duration can result in poor dispersion and clumping, while too long may introduce air bubbles and adversely affect consistency. Continuous monitoring during the process can help determine the ideal mixing duration specific to different formulations. Material properties such as viscosity, particle size, and density also influence the effectiveness of the dispersion process. Choosing the Right High Speed Disperser

Selecting the appropriate high-speed disperser requires a comprehensive evaluation of the intended applications and formulations. Factors such as batch size, viscosity levels, and desired product characteristics should play a central role in guiding this decision. Manufacturers need to assess their production goals critically and align them with the capabilities of various machines available.

The capacity of the disperser also merits consideration. Smaller production lines may benefit from compact and agile models that allow for quick changeovers and efficient blending without occupying excessive floor space. Conversely, large-scale manufacturers should invest in robust models designed to handle significant workload while maintaining consistent performance.
